cangelmd Posted April 18, 2018 #4 Share Posted April 18, 2018 Need more info about where everyone is parking. Several things are walkable for people who can transfer easily, nothing is super super close. I would recommend Serda Coffee, the Battle House. Getting a little further out, The Cheese Cottage for lunch or Spot of Tea for breakfast or lunch. If everyone is driving in and parking at the terminal, do lunch at Felix’s on the Causeway or Ralph and Kacoos.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
